Global Laparoscopic Devices market size was valued at USD 7.27 billion in 2022 and is poised to grow from USD 7.80 billion in 2023 to USD 13.76 bill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 7.4% during the forecast period (2024-2031).
The growing prevalence of chronic diseases and heightened preference for minimally invasive surgeries are key factors driving the demand for laparoscopic devices. Technological advancements in these devices are anticipated to open new opportunities for suppliers. The increasing geriatric population worldwide will further expand the market scope for laparoscopic device companies. Additionally, the rising adoption of these devices in outpatient settings is expected to enhance long-term sales. Conditions such as uterine fibroids and endometriosis are also contributing to the demand surge. However, challenges such as the steep learning curve for surgeons, risks of device malfunctions, high initial costs, and limited accessibility may hinder market growth in the future. Overall, while prospects are strong, certain constraints need addressing for sustained growth.

Global Laparoscopic Devices Market Segmental Analysis
Global Laparoscopic Devices Market is segmented by product type, application, end user and region. Based on product type, the market is segmented into laparoscopes (video laparoscopes, fiber laparoscopes), energy devices (electrosurgical devices, ultrasonic devices, microwave devices), insufflation devices, hand instruments (graspers, forceps, scissors, retractors), irrigation systems, closure devices (trocars, closure systems) and robot-assisted systems. Based on application, the market is segmented into general surgery (appendectomy, cholecystectomy, hernia repair), gynecological surgery (hysterectomy, oophorectomy), urological surgery (nephrectomy, prostatectomy), colorectal surgery and bariatric surgery. Based on end user, the market is segmented into hospitals, ambulatory surgical centers and specialty clinics. Based on region, the market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America and Middle East & Africa.
Driver of the Global Laparoscopic Devices Market
The Global Laparoscopic Devices market is being significantly driven by the growing preference for minimally invasive surgical techniques. An increasing number of patients worldwide are choosing these procedures due to their advantages, which include shorter recovery periods, decreased pain, and a lower risk of infections. The pivotal role played by advanced laparoscopic devices in facilitating successful minimally invasive surgeries further enhances the market's positive outlook. As more healthcare professionals adopt these innovative technologies to improve patient outcomes, the demand for laparoscopic devices is expected to rise, thus fueling market growth and development in this sector.
Restraints in the Global Laparoscopic Devices Market
The global laparoscopic devices market faces several constraints, notably the risk of device malfunction and associated complications. Like all medical equipment, these devices can experience failures or malfunctions, leading to potentially serious risks for patients. The increasing incidence of product failures and recalls, combined with a heightened awareness among healthcare providers and patients regarding the potential dangers involved, is expected to hinder the broader acceptance and utilization of laparoscopic devices in the future. This growing concern over safety and reliability poses significant challenges to manufacturers and could impact the overall growth of the market.
Market Trends of the Global Laparoscopic Devices Market
The Global Laparoscopic Devices market is increasingly gravitating towards robotic-assisted laparoscopy, marking a significant trend driven by technological advancements. Companies in this sector are leveraging sophisticated robotic technologies to enhance surgical precision, alleviate surgeon fatigue, and improve overall patient outcomes. As healthcare providers seek innovative solutions to elevate procedural efficiency and safety, the integration of robotics into laparoscopic surgeries is becoming imperative. This trend not only positions robotic-assisted devices as a fundamental component of modern surgical practices but also promises sustained growth opportunities for manufacturers. As the demand for minimally invasive procedures rises, investing in robotic-assisted laparoscopy offers a strategic advantage in the evolving market landscape.
